To apply, click “Apply to Job” online on this web page.Optical Scientist, On Device Sensing Responsibilities
  • Define and design optical components for next generation Augmented Reality and Virtual Reality experience.
  • Establish engineering specifications, including key performance metrics, test methods, and test requirements for optical components and subsystems.
  • Work with diverse and highly interdisciplinary team members, e.g., optical design & simulation, process development and supply chain, to develop and mature new technologies for the free form optics.
  • Lead the development during New Product Introduction to scale up for high volume manufacturing.
  • Define future optics technology and scope out New Technology Introduction.
Minimum Qualifications
  • Master's degree (or foreign equivalent) in Computer Science, Engineering, Optics, or a related field and 24 months of experience in the job offered or in a related occupation. Foreign degree equivalent accepted.
  • Requires 24 months of experience involving the following:
  • 1. Research or advanced optics development
  • 2. Developing systems with multi-function, multi-disciplinary threads
  • 3. Optics systems design and integration, imaging, illumination, radiometry and photometry, physical and geometric optics, or polarization
  • 4. Optical and sensor system design maturation, including requirement development from physical based modeling, and knowledge of fabrication/vendor processes
  • 5. System optimization and analysis tools including MATLAB, C++, Java, or Python and
  • 6. Optical system/module simulation, design, and optimization tools including Zemax, LightTools, or CodeV
